## Ticket: Config drift on invoice renderer

The Parchwell PDF invoice renderer on the secondary node has drifted from the baseline, producing mismatched margins and a missing footer logo on some invoices. No customer data is affected. Support should route affected tickets to the billing queue until the drift is corrected. The expected baseline configuration is below.

settings of fahag-haduf:
[ulaox]
port = 8443
region = south-2
host = ulaox.lumiccorp.internal
timeout_ms = 500
retries = 8

## Fix audio drift in Hallwright guide app

Fixes stuttering playback reported by visitors at the Verrow Gallery exhibit. Root cause: buffer underruns on older devices when switching tracks near beacons. Support team: tell users to update; no settings changes needed on their end. This PR enlarges the prefetch buffer and adds a beacon debounce. The tuned values are listed here.

tuning table, fajop-hafog:
WEIGHTS = {
    "soriel": 277,
    "belael": 101,
}

Night-shift staff: Floor 4 of the Tellhaven Building opens this week. After 21:00, access is via the rear stairwell only; the lifts are locked out overnight during the settling period. Complete a walk-through of the new floor once per shift and log it. The stairwell keypad accepts the code below.

badge for yahop-fawep: bdg-XBKXI-68071

[ ] Survey instrument crate — Thornfield site run. The grey crate in the equipment room holds the two Veldric levelling units and the tripod heads calibrated last week for the Marlow Ridge survey. Confirm the foam inserts are seated and both latches are sealed before it leaves the office. Harven Freight collects Thursday morning. The confidential hand-over instruction for the courier is as follows:

courier memo of yajef-bajep: the frawyn jordor courier leaves the norwyn ledger at gate 2781 under passcode 330769

## Session Handling — Tanglemap Visualizer

Hey newcomers! Tanglemap keeps your graph layout in a server session so you don't lose your carefully untangled nodes on refresh. Sessions live for an hour and renew on activity. Don't stash layout state in localStorage — it drifts. When poking the session API from your terminal, authenticate with the bearer token below.

login token, yajeg-fawif: eyJhbGciOiJIUzI1NiIsInR5cCI6IkpXVCJ9.eyJzdWIiOiIEdPQYnZXaZIn0.HSRTnYZBx0Qc